COVID-19 spirals out of control in Nepal: ‘Every emergency room is full now’

Surging caseloads, spiking mortality rates, and supply shortages threaten one of India’s neighboring nations.

Just before midnight on Sunday, Anup Bastola—chief consultant for Nepal’s Ministry of Health and Population, lead doctor at Sukraraj Hospital in Kathmandu, and the man who identified Nepal’s first-ever COVID-19 patient a year ago—felt, for the first time in his career, completely helpless.

Sukraraj transformed Sunday from an overloaded hospital into a nightmare of triage. Bastola arrived home from duty only to learn that six more patients were failing—six more for whom he could not find ventilators or ICU beds.
